Before the incident
Teammate was performing maintenance on Auto 01 machine to install rails for a new dumper assembly.
What happened
While preparing the area for the rails to be installed on Auto 01 the teammate was using an angle grinder. During this operation the angle grinder flapper wheel made contact with the teammate 's left index finger.
Injury or illness
Laceration to the left index finger
Object or substance involved
Flapper wheel of angle grinder
Summary line
Laceration to left index finger from an angle grinder
